Chris Zavatson asked for more details of my hydraulic pump problem.

Yes, it makes no difference if the gear is selected up or down.  If I switch
the electrical supply through the relays on and off, the relays click, and
sometimes the pump starts and runs briefly, but 3/4 of the time nothing
happens except the wires get hot.  I am pretty sure that it is a pump
problem.  Before I bought the kit, it had been stored for about 5 years.
Since the relays were both inoperative, I suspect that they had been stored
in inadequate conditions.

I am going to take Lorn's advice and send it back to Oildyne for servicing.
I think it is money and time well spent!  Thank you both for the help.
